摘要
This work considers the problem of target localization in a 3-D space, using coupled measurements of angle of arrival (AoA) and received signal strength (RSS). By applying the transformation from Cartesian to spherical coordinates and by taking advantage of the available AoA observations, we establish novel relationships between the measurements and the unknown target location. From these relationships, we derive a simple closed-form solution estimator. Simulation results validate the remarkable performance of the proposed estimator, both in terms of estimation accuracy and execution time.
